Concrete foundation repair services involve assessing and restoring the structural base that supports a building. Over time, foundations can develop issues such as cracks, settling, or shifting due to soil movement, moisture changes, or age. Skilled contractors use a variety of techniques, including underpinning, slab jacking, or pier installation, to stabilize and reinforce the foundation. These repairs help ensure the stability of the entire property, preventing further damage and maintaining safety for occupants.
Many foundation problems are caused by soil conditions, water infiltration, or uneven settling, which can lead to visible cracks in walls or floors, uneven flooring, or doors and windows that no longer close properly. Addressing these issues early with professional repair services can prevent more extensive damage, such as structural failure or significant property deterioration. The overview below groups typical Concrete Foundation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Clay County, FL.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or foundation crack repairs or patching range from $250-$600. Many routine jobs fall within this range, depending on the extent of the damage and local material costs. Fewer projects reach the higher end of this spectrum.
Moderate Repairs - More extensive foundation stabilization or piering services usually cost between $1,000 and $3,000. These projects are common for homes with moderate settling issues and often involve multiple areas of concern.
Major Repair Projects - Larger, more complex foundation repairs, such as underpinning or significant leveling, can range from $3,500 to $7,000. Many local contractors handle projects in this range, though costs can increase with additional structural work.
Full Foundation Replacement - Complete foundation replacement is a significant undertaking, often costing $10,000 or more. While less common, these projects are necessary for severe damage and can vary widely based on size and complexity of the structure.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What are signs that a concrete foundation needs repair? Common indicators include visible cracks, uneven flooring, doors or windows that stick, and settlement or sinking areas in the structure.
How do contractors typically repair damaged concrete foundations? Repair methods can involve underpinning, piering, crack injection, or slab stabilization, depending on the extent of the damage and the specific issues present.
Can foundation problems affect the safety of a building? Yes, significant foundation issues can compromise structural integrity, potentially leading to safety concerns if not addressed properly by experienced service providers.
What causes concrete foundations to crack or settle? Causes include soil movement, moisture changes, poor initial construction, or ongoing environmental factors that exert pressure on the foundation.
